Title: Yutaka Yagiura - Innovator in Information Display Systems
Introduction
Yutaka Yagiura is a prominent inventor based in Kanagawa,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of information display technology, holding a total of 12 patents. His work focuses on enhancing the way information is processed and displayed, particularly in relation to biological signals.
Latest Patents
Yagiura's latest patents include an information display system, an information display device, and a computer-readable recording medium. The information display system features a displacement measurement unit that measures the displacement of a measurement part. It also includes a display unit that shows a time axis of signal detection, with a controller that manages both the measurement and display units. When specific conditions are met, the controller indicates that displacement has been detected, providing real-time feedback on the display unit. Another notable patent involves an information processing apparatus designed to display biological signal measurements. This apparatus consists of an acquiring unit, a determining unit, and a changing unit, which work together to determine and adjust the display layout based on the biological signals being monitored.
